Matt Barnes
Matt Barnes@BarnesMJ·
Our multi-year project using Inverse RL to improve route quality in @googlemaps is finally out! Scaling was HARD. It took advancements on parallelization, graph compression, dominant eigenvector inspired initializers, and a new generalized IRL algorithm to make it possible.
Markus Wulfmeier@m_wulfmeier

Our 🌎-scale Inverse RL paper is finally out! Thrilled to share this multi-year project on route recommendation. Understanding preferences is much harder than behaviour: not just WHAT but WHY! We address the challenge via IRL on massive scale (100s Ms states, samples, params)!
